M. Pharm. in Drug Regulatory Affairs is a 2-year full-time postgraduate course that focuses on Drug regulations, Drug Safety, and Food Safety. Drug Regulatory Affairs refers to all aspects of the pharmaceutical development process and how they are subject to various degrees of regulation. M. pharma in Drug Regulatory Affairs focuses on the pharmaceutical law frame, guidelines covering Quality, Safety, and Efficacy as well as Health Authorities' attitudes and requirements, etc. This course enables the students to have a great influence on the drug development process and the success of it. Regulatory affairs professionals deal with these aspects. This course focuses on providing knowledge of different drug regulatory affairs, regulatory and quality compliance of different pharmaceutical companies, international and national regulatory affairs. The course also includes substantial project work including patents, thesis, publications, and dissertations, needed to be completed by enrolled students

Admission Process

Admission to the program of M Pharma. in Drug Regulatory Affairs is conducted on the basis of the eligibility criteria as deemed by respective universities. This includes qualifying B.Sc. in Chemistry or equivalent examination with a minimum aggregate of 55% marks and above from a recognized university. However, the admission criteria are subject to vary for different colleges and institutes. Admission to the course is done on a merit basis, however, certain reputed colleges and universities may conduct their own entrance examination in the process of candidate selection. The overall marks obtained in the qualifying examination and entrance tests are thereby calculated to obtain the merit which is subject to differ for various universities.
Candidates can apply for the course both online as well as offline. All information regarding admission dates, counseling and selection of candidates will be notified through email or listed on the official website of the college.

Career

Job Profiles Description Salary
Drug Safety Specialist Drug Safety Specialists are vital to the pharmaco-vigilance department in operating its daily activities. Essentially, Drug Safety Associates oversee drug-related events to be identified and reported. They are responsible for ensuring that most safety reports received from the investigational sites or from post-marketing sectors are identified and reported in accordance with ICH-GCP standards as also with the standard operational procedures. 6 lacs
Regulatory Affairs Associate The job title ‘Regulatory Affairs Associate’ is used most frequently for entry-level, mid-level, and senior professionals working within the health care products industry. They are responsible for monitoring federal, state, and local government regulations, legislation, and laws that affect their employers' products. They typically assist other employees in steering new products through government-authorized approval processes and watch their organization’s internal procedures to ensure that they conform to government directives. 4 lacs
Drug Inspector Drug Inspectors, also known as Quality Control Inspectors, work to ensure that products are safe for human consumption. Their main responsibility is to examine food or pharmaceuticals at various stages of the manufacturing process in order to ensure that the requisite quality standards are being met 7 lacs
Medical Information Associate Health Information Technicians, these professionals organize and maintain health data in electronic and paper systems within various healthcare settings. They are responsible for reviewing patient records, organizing databases, tracking patient outcomes and protecting patients' health information 3.5 lacs
